Креирајте и управљајте заказаним задацима помоћу ПоверСхелл -а ✔

Виндовс 10 интегрише функцију под називом Таск Сцхедулер са којом је могуће креирати различите задатке за извршавање у време које одредимо према конфигурацији. Ови задаци покривају све што је могуће урадити у оперативном систему Виндовс 10, отворити програме, искључити или поново покренути систем, покренути услуге и још много тога, то радимо из Планера задатака, али постоји могућност креирања и управљања овим задацима у конзоли ПоверСхелл који је интегрисан у Виндовс 10 као потпуна опција управљања.

Захваљујући Распоређивачу задатака моћи ћемо да аутоматизујемо различите радње и изводимо их када нисмо испред тима, убрзавајући и побољшавајући планирање акције тима. Ако вам стварање пажње закаже планирани задатак у ПоверСхеллу, наставите да га читате корак по корак.

Креирајте заказане задатке и управљајте њима помоћу ПоверСхелл -а

ПоверСхелл интегрише цмдлет који се зове Нев-СцхедуледТаск са којим се извршава читав процес планираних задатака, овај цмдлет у основи ствара објекат у који су смештени параметри планираног задатка, али Нев-СцхедуледТаск не врши аутоматску регистрацију у систему Виндовс 10 Услуга распоређивача задатака.3.

Овај цмдлет вам омогућава да креирате заказане задатке повезане са:

  • Вин32 апликације
  • Вин16 апликације
  • ОС / 2 апликације
  • МС-ДОС апликације
  • пакетне датотеке (.бат)
  • командне датотеке (.цмд)
  • датотеке било које врсте

Корак 1
Приступамо ПоверСхелл конзоли као администратори:

Корак 2
Прво ћемо навести опције распоређивача задатака наредбом:

 Гет -Цомманд -Модуле СцхедуледТаскс 

ЕНЛАРГЕ

Корак 3
Сваки од ових цмдлета нам омогућава да изведемо одређени задатак повезан са задатком.
Направићемо основни задатак, за то морамо користити следећу синтаксу:

 $ ацтион = Нев -СцхедуледТаскАцтион -Екецуте 'Сцхедулед' 
На пример, креираћемо задатак за отварање бележнице, уносимо следеће:
 $ Ацтион = Нев -СцхедуледТаскАцтион -Екецуте 'нотепад.еке' 

ЕНЛАРГЕ

Корак 4
Ако желимо да отворимо апликацију треће стране, морамо тамо да региструјемо путању, на пример, ако желимо да отворимо ТеамВиевер, извршили бисмо:

 $ Ацтион = Нев -СцхедуледТаскАцтион -Екецуте "Ц: \ Програм Филес (к86) \ ТеамВиевер \ ТеамВиевер.еке" 
Корак 5
Следећи корак ће бити креирање променљиве у коју су интегрисане информације програма за задатак који се креира, то се односи на учесталост њеног извршавања, тамо ћемо користити параметар Триггер на следећи начин.
 $ Триггер = Нови -РаспоредТаскТриггер -Једном -У 10 сати 
Корак 6
У овом примеру задатак се извршава само једном у 10 сати, доступне опције покретања су:

Опције окидача

  • На распореду: на основу распореда, у овом случају морамо изабрати дане, датум и време у којима ће се задатак покренути
  • Приликом пријављивања: то је задатак који се извршава када се корисник пријави на рачунар
  • Приликом покретања: ово омогућава извршавање задатка при покретању рачунара
  • У стању мировања: то је задатак који се извршава када је рачунар у стању мировања
  • О догађају: омогућава извршавање задатка када се догађај догоди у систему

Корак 7
Поље -Онце се може заменити:

  • -Дневно: свакодневно
  • -Недељно: недељно
  • -Месечно: месечно

ЕНЛАРГЕ

Корак 8
Након тога ћемо креирати планирани задатак помоћу команде Нев-СцхедуледТаск, што омогућава примену конфигурације:

 $ Сеттингс = Нев-СцхедуледТаскСеттингсСет 

ЕНЛАРГЕ

Корак 9
Сада морамо регистровати задатак тако да буде доступан у Планеру задатака, то је могуће помоћу цмдлет-а Регистер-СцхедуледТаск:

 Регистер -СцхедуледТаск -Ацтион $ ацтион -Триггер $ триггер -ТаскПатх "Нотепад" -ТаскНаме "Нотепад" -Опис "Отварање Нотепада"
Корак 10
У овом тренутку смо доделили име задатка, видљиво у Планеру задатака, а опис је додат. Резултат тога је да је задатак успешан.

ЕНЛАРГЕ

Корак 11
У интерфејсу распоређивача задатака проверавамо да ли је описани задатак креиран. Тамо је могуће прегледати активни задатак према описаним критеријумима.

ЕНЛАРГЕ

Корак 12
Да бисмо избрисали задатак када више није потребан, навешћемо задатак који треба избрисати следећом командом:

 Гет -СцхедуледТаск -ТаскНаме 'Бележница' 

ЕНЛАРГЕ

Корак 13
Ту видимо својства овога, сада елиминишемо задатак следећом командом:

 Одјава -СцхедуледТаск -ТаскНаме "Бележница" -Потврда: $ фалсе 

ЕНЛАРГЕ

Корак 14
Проверавамо да ли је задатак избрисан у Планеру задатака:

ЕНЛАРГЕ

Ово је био процес стварања и управљања заказаним задацима у систему Виндовс 10 путем ПоверСхелл -а.

wave wave wave wave wave